Output 65c5bd4cf492b42b640a2ae4f07daf62c1cf300d8133268e9e2efcc086b0221e:18

value
1783449
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84b0b7836b4ce14a4e42185f385cdd13432c57cd OP_EQUAL
address
3DncpNFqpiji9Cc4eDwtX9mfMqbZREQzWN
transaction
65c5bd4cf492b42b640a2ae4f07daf62c1cf300d8133268e9e2efcc086b0221e
spent
true